Obverse description Bare-headed effigy of Prince Louis II in left-facing profile, rendered in high relief against a plain field. The truncation of the bust is cleanly cut, with the engraver's signature L. MAUBERT incised below. The circular legend reads LOUIS II PRINCE DE MONACO, positioned along the upper and lower periphery within a beaded border.
Obverse script Log in to see details
Obverse lettering LOUIS II PRINCE DE MONACO L. MAUBERT
(Translation: Louis II Prince of Monaco L. Maubert)
Reverse description The crowned and mantled coat of arms of Monaco occupies the central field, flanked on either side by the numeral 1, denoting the face value. The arms display the characteristic lozengy pattern of the Grimaldi dynasty, supported by two monks and surmounted by the princely crown. Below the shield, the legend 1 FRANC appears in large characters, with the word ESSAI inscribed beneath in smaller lettering, all contained within a beaded border.
